[宣威女性肺癌患者肺组织中PAH-DNA加合物的表达]

[Expression of PAH-DNA adducts in lung tissues of Xuanwei female lung cancer patients].

Abstract

BACKGROUND AND OBJECTIVE

The coal-fired pollution in Xuanwei area has been considered to be local main reason for high incidence of female lung cancer. The aim of this study is to explore the expression of PAH-DNA adducts in lung tissues of Xuanwei female lung cancer patients and to explore the relationship between the large number of coal-fired pollution PAHs materials and the high incidence of Xuanwei female lung cancer.

METHODS

We totally collected each 20 cases of Xuanwei female lung cancer patients, Xuanwei male lung cancer patients, Non-Xuanwei female lung cancer patients and collect each 10 cases of Xuanwei, Non-Xuanwei female patients with benign lung lesions. The cancer tissues, adjacent cancer tissues and normal lung tissues were collected in lung cancer patients and only the normal tissues were collected in benign lung lesion patients. There were total 80 cases and 200 tissues. Immunofluorescence was used to detect the expression of PAH-DNA adducts in each group. Image pro-plus 6.0 software was used to analyze the images and part quantified analysis. SPSS 13.0 statistical software was used to analyze the data.

RESULTS

The positive expression of PAH-DNA adducts in lung cancer tissues, adjacent cancer tissues and normal lung tissues of Xuanwei female lung cancer patients were 90%, 80% and 65%. They were higher than the positive expression of PAH-DNA adducts in Xuanwei male lung cancer patients (35%, 30%, 30%) and Non-Xuanwei female lung cancer patients (20%, 15%, 10%) (P < 0.01). The expressions in lung tissues ofXuanwei female benign lung lesion patients (positive expression is 70%) were higher than it in Non-Xuanwei female benign lung lesion patients (positive expression is 10%). With the direction changing from cancer tissues, adjacent cancer tissues to normal lung tissues, the expressions of PAH-DNA adducts were decreased but had no statistical difference (P > 0.05S).

CONCLUSION

The expressions of PAH-DNA adducts in lung tissues of Xuanwei female were higher than which in Xuanwei male and Non-Xuanwei female.

摘要

背景与目的

宣威地区燃煤污染被认为是当地女性肺癌高发的主要原因。本研究旨在探讨宣威女性肺癌患者肺组织中多环芳烃 - DNA加合物的表达情况,并探究大量燃煤污染的多环芳烃物质与宣威女性肺癌高发之间的关系。

方法

我们共收集了宣威女性肺癌患者、宣威男性肺癌患者、非宣威女性肺癌患者各20例,以及宣威、非宣威女性良性肺病变患者各10例。肺癌患者收集癌组织、癌旁组织和正常肺组织,良性肺病变患者仅收集正常组织。共80例,200个组织。采用免疫荧光法检测各组中多环芳烃 - DNA加合物的表达。使用Image pro-plus 6.0软件分析图像并进行部分定量分析。采用SPSS 13.0统计软件分析数据。

结果

宣威女性肺癌患者的癌组织、癌旁组织和正常肺组织中多环芳烃 - DNA加合物的阳性表达率分别为90%、80%和65%。高于宣威男性肺癌患者(35%、30%、30%)和非宣威女性肺癌患者(20%、15%、10%)(P < 0.01)。宣威女性良性肺病变患者肺组织中的表达(阳性表达率为70%)高于非宣威女性良性肺病变患者(阳性表达率为10%)。随着从癌组织、癌旁组织到正常肺组织方向变化,多环芳烃 - DNA加合物的表达降低,但无统计学差异(P > 0.05)。

结论

宣威女性肺组织中多环芳烃 - DNA加合物的表达高于宣威男性和非宣威女性。
